Main duties of the job
- Ensuring a good standard of quality control during preparations, cooking and despatch of food. This will include documentation of the process in accordance with a safe food system.
- To prepare special diets.
- Serving meals and taking of cash for dining room till whenever necessary.
- Responsible for practising good hygiene in regard to all aspects of the working of a catering department and including the maintenance of a good standard of personal hygiene
- Assisting with the washing/drying up at lunch time.
- Ensuring that all freezers/fridges are cleaned and defrosted regularly.
- To complete food orders when required
- Assisting with ward stores order.
- To be responsible for the induction and training of new catering staff and that all training is documented.
- Responsible for taking receipt of goods and putting away in the appropriate area’s
- Accepting and checking delivery of goods as necessary.
- The handling of money and filling in the appropriate form.
Working for our organisation
Shropshire Community Health NHS Trust provides community-based health services for adults and children in Shropshire, Telford and Wrekin, and some services in surrounding areas too. These range from district nursing, health visiting and running four community hospitals through to providing very specialist community care through talented and dedicated staff.
